1. Overview
The AI Economic Release Strike EA (hereafter ERS EA) is a news-scalping expert advisor designed to capture the sharp, short-lived volatility that occurs just before high-impact economic releases.
Leveraging proprietary AI analysis of the global GDELT news database, the EA follows a “one-shot” logic: open a position 3 minutes before the release → force-close it InpForceCloseSec seconds after the release (default = 3 sec).
- Platform supported: MetaTrader 5 (MT5)
- Recommended time frames: M1–M15 (chart TF does not affect trade frequency)
- Recommended symbols: EURUSD, USDJPY and other major low-spread pairs
Note: For high-spread symbols (e.g. XAUUSD) raise InpMaxSpreadPips accordingly. - Recommended brokers: ECN / RAW accounts (tight spread & fast execution)
- Target volatility: engineered to capture one-shot moves of roughly ±50 pips immediately after the release

5. How to Read the “Expert” Tab Logs

The MT5 “Expert” tab can be divided into three phases—① initialization & license, ② data retrieval, ③ entry execution—making troubleshooting straightforward.
① Initialization & License Verification
- INIT | Strike EA v1.5 start – EA has been loaded onto the chart.
- LIC | License OK – GAS replied with {“status”:”valid”} ; license accepted.
- Auth Error / LIC | Invalid … – Key not found, expired, inactive, or WebRequest not authorised.
② Economic-Data Retrieval
- GDELT | GET Economic Release – Start downloading the CSV.
- status = 200 OK – HTTP success; CSV will now be parsed.
- PARSE | EURUSD … – Parsed indicator line.
- LOAD | Loaded n new records – Number of new rows added.
③ Entry Check → Order Execution
- SYMMATCH – Maps input symbol to actual tradable symbol.
- SPREAD – Current spread vs. allowed max.
- ORDER | Opened … – Market order placed successfully.
Send fail err=… shows the broker error code if the order was rejected.
Typical Log Messages & Quick Fixes
- Auth Error – Key not registered / expired / inactive / WebRequest not authorised.
- HTTP fail – Network issue / wrong URL / SSL problem.
- LOAD 0 new records – No upcoming indicators or CSV format mismatch.
- SKIP | spread – Spread exceeded InpMaxSpreadPips.
- SKIP | confidence / volPips – ★ rating or expected pips below threshold.

**What is a Set File (\*.set)?**
A preset configuration file that lets you save and load all Expert Advisor (EA) input parameters in one go.
• Stores every EA field (lot size, max spread, etc.) together in a single file
• Apply or save with one click via the MT4/MT5 “Load…” / “Save…” buttons
• Prevents typing errors and makes it easy to share recommended settings
